Simulator Games Online: Exploring the Virtual Worlds of Realism and Fun simulator games online have carved out a unique niche in the gaming world, captivating millions of players who crave immersive experiences that mimic real-life activities. Whether it’s flying an airplane, managing a bustling city, farming, or even driving trucks across vast landscapes, these games offer a blend of entertainment and education that few other genres can match. The beauty of simulator games online lies in their ability to transport players into highly detailed virtual environments where they can experiment, learn, and enjoy challenges that feel authentic yet safe.

What Makes Simulator Games Online So Engaging?

Simulator games online stand out because they focus on realism and interaction. Unlike fast-paced action games or fantasy adventures, simulators often emphasize accuracy, strategy, and skill development. This appeal draws a diverse crowd—from casual players looking for relaxation to enthusiasts aiming to hone specific skills or explore new hobbies virtually. One key aspect of these games is their attention to detail. Developers often collaborate with experts to recreate real-world mechanics, physics, and environments. For instance, flight simulators replicate cockpit controls and atmospheric conditions, while farming simulators simulate crop growth cycles and equipment operation. This depth creates a satisfying sense of accomplishment as players master complex systems.

Variety of Simulator Games Available Online

The range of simulator games online is vast and constantly expanding. Here are some popular types that have gained significant traction:
  • Flight Simulators: Games like Microsoft Flight Simulator offer ultra-realistic aviation experiences, allowing players to pilot planes anywhere in the world with stunning graphics and real-time weather conditions.
  • Driving Simulators: Titles such as Euro Truck Simulator and American Truck Simulator focus on long-haul trucking, emphasizing route planning, vehicle maintenance, and driving precision.
  • Farming Simulators: Farming Simulator series lets players manage farms, grow crops, raise livestock, and operate various machinery, blending strategy with hands-on gameplay.
  • City and Life Simulators: Games like SimCity and The Sims give players control over urban development or daily lives, encouraging creativity and decision-making.
  • Construction and Management Sims: These games challenge players to build infrastructure, manage resources, and optimize operations, such as in Planet Coaster or RollerCoaster Tycoon.

Benefits of Playing Simulator Games Online

Besides being entertaining, simulator games online offer several advantages that contribute to their enduring popularity.

Skill Development and Learning

Many simulators serve as practical tools for learning. For example, aspiring pilots often use flight simulators to familiarize themselves with cockpit controls before real training. Driving simulators can help new drivers understand vehicle dynamics and traffic rules in a risk-free setting. Even farming simulators can teach agricultural concepts and machinery usage.

Stress Relief and Relaxation

The immersive nature of simulator games allows players to escape daily stresses by focusing on detailed tasks and environments. Activities like tending a virtual garden or smoothly navigating a long truck route can be surprisingly calming, helping players unwind while engaging their minds.

Community and Social Interaction

Many simulator games online feature multiplayer options, where players collaborate or compete. These social elements foster communities where enthusiasts share tips, modifications, and experiences. For example, flight sim networks connect pilots worldwide, offering shared airspace and challenges.

Tips for Getting the Most Out of Simulator Games Online

If you’re new to simulator games or looking to enhance your experience, consider the following advice:
  1. Start with Tutorials: Given the complexity of many simulators, begin with built-in tutorials or beginner modes to gradually learn controls and mechanics.
  2. Invest in Quality Peripherals: Devices like steering wheels, flight sticks, or VR headsets can dramatically increase immersion and control precision.
  3. Join Online Communities: Forums, Discord servers, and social media groups offer valuable support, mods, and multiplayer opportunities.
  4. Customize Your Experience: Many simulators support mods and add-ons, allowing you to tailor gameplay or improve graphics.
  5. Balance Realism and Fun: While realism is a hallmark, don’t hesitate to adjust settings for a more enjoyable and less frustrating experience.

The Future of Simulator Games Online

Advancements in technology continue to push the boundaries of what simulator games online can achieve. With the rise of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R), players can expect even more immersive and interactive worlds. Imagine walking around a virtual farm or cockpit with natural hand movements or experiencing realistic weather changes that affect gameplay dynamically. Artificial intelligence (AI) is also becoming more sophisticated, enhancing non-player character behaviors and environmental responses. These developments promise richer, more responsive simulations that blur the line between gaming and real-life training. Moreover, cloud gaming platforms are making high-quality simulator games accessible without the need for powerful hardware, broadening the audience and enabling seamless multiplayer experiences.
